The number of single family homes sold in Memphis for the month of November 2012 at a 6.2 percent increase over November 2011. Additionally, the Memphis movers have learned that the median closing price for homes in the area was up 18 percent, at $95,000. Shelby County has posted positive numbers for home sales in the third quarter, according to real estate reporting company Chandler Reports.
